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5524620343 12634996 495679256 9553 842052352
742122 024149868 2159995
742122 024149868 2159995
342558352 12 878 244310
All about undefined
Interested in learning more?
742122 024149868 2159995
342558352 12 878 244310
See more
162749486 53
51 10164065504 111018294
See more
84721 484737
05 08309 481 48874344 2520424
See more